首页文章正文

前端websoket 文件上传,websocket应用

前端socket 2023-12-18 16:52 546 墨鱼
前端socket

前端websoket 文件上传,websocket应用

在没有WebSocket的时候,通过HTTP请求模拟双向数据传递的方式效http+Poling(轮询)和1http+Long Poling(长轮询),以及使用流技术(Http Streaming)来实现双向数据引言文件上传是Web应用开发中常见的需求之一,而实时显示文件上传的进度条可以提升用户体验。本教程将介绍如何使用Java后端和Vue前端实现文件上传进度条功能,

前端新人,欢迎各位大佬指出问题通过FormData()方法来上传到后端,使用的是BootStrapVue文件选择组件uploadFile(){ if (this.file==null) {alert('您尚未选择文件') }else使用websocket实现文件上传功能我们仿造刚才的WebSocketServer在写一个websocket类还是在web包下建立一个类,类名为WebSocketUploadServer可以将原来WebSocketServer的代码复

分块上传多个大文件,这里记录一下我的开发历程。前端用websocket, websocket server用的是php的swoole扩展。几经探索,发现简单、靠谱、占内存少的大致流程是3.在导出文件的http请求的参数中加入uuid,后端根据uuid找到session,并把文件导出进度通过websocket实时发送到前端1.首先对websocket处理器进行改进packagecom

websocket大文件发送(分片传送思想) 下面是两个客户端发送和接受的代码:发送方:核心方法如下,注意tp参数代表的是你上传的文件或者采用拖动传入的文件,类型是blob functionsendBig具体的项目流程我就不多说了(涉及都后端挺多东西,后端用PHP来做开发的),我主要说说前端的js、websocket分片压缩上传这块。前端的流程就是:1、选择文件2、

⊙△⊙ 以前一直是使用ajax做文件上传,实际上,Websocket上传文件也是一把好刀. 其send方法可以发送String,ArrayBuffer,Blob共三种数据类型,发送二进制文件完全不在话1)先实现⽂件上传,我们应该清楚,⽂件上传和进度⾛的是两条路线,即异步;2)再使⽤⽂件上传解析器去获取⽂件进度信息,这个信息是保存在⼀个session域⾥的,会被实时刷新

后台-插件-广告管理-内容页尾部广告(手机)

标签: websocket应用

发表评论

评论列表

灯蓝加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号